I would just like to mention that the attitude of a shop and how they treat their clients is next only to the quality of the tattoo. When your average walk in client comes in off of the street, they need to feel comfortable and welcome. If your shop has pets peeing inside, uneaten food on the counters, and snobby metal heads to assist you, your street cred is going to go down the crapper. (keep in mind that i am a metal head, but there is a breed out there that you have all met before, the ones that believe their heavy metal dumps smell sweeter then your heavy metal dumps). For me, when i receive a tattoo, its not just the art that remains with me for life, but it is the experience of getting it that stays with me, too. So to those that are looking to open their own shops, please remember, it is your clientele that awards you street cred.

I've said it before, and I'll say it again.
I don't care how good you are. I don't care what celeb you have inked.
I don't care how much you cost, or how much of a rockstar everyone thinks you are. If you have too much ego to be a genuinely nice guy, I don't have time to come into your shop.
I'd rather travel three hours, save up for three years, to go to someone who not only has the talent, but is down to earth and humble about his or her skills.
There are plenty of good artists out there who understand what customer service is.

I completely agree with this topic. The first tattoo I got was good quality and I really liked it, but I felt awkward and uncomfortable the entire time I was in the shop. I didn't get a very good vibe, and although their work was quality, the service wasn't and it's prompted me to take my business elsewhere. Customer Service is Key! peace n' loves. :)
I can say that I went to several shops in the Dallas area, and walked out of a couple just because thier attitude, I don't expect someone to be like my best friend the first time we meet, but I do expect a professional, and good attitude towards me, I can understand a bad day here and there, but you will have a return customer if the attitude is good, My artist and I hit it off well, and I plan on another one on payday by him, not only that I have recommended him to others I have talked with.
